Charles Castillo Obituary

Castillo Sr., Charles J. passed away July 2, 2008, beloved husband of Dorothy (nee Watka Jaracz), loving father of Bonnie, Charles Jr., Charlotte, Tony, Steve, Rick, Maryanne, Bob, Joe, Liz and the late Ginny, loving grandfather and great-grandfather of many, loving brother of Rose. Visitation Saturday, 2 to 8 p.m., at Pomierski & Son Funeral Home, 1059 W. 32nd St. Memorial Mass 6 p.m. Wednesday, July 9, at St. Mary of Perpetual Help Church. Interment private. Please omit flowers. 773-927-6424
